Ez a Versanus Tudásbázis bejegyzés arról szól, hogy hogyan érheti el a tárhelyét SSH-val a cPanelen keresztül, illetve miként állíthat be SSH hozzáférést és kulcsokat. A leírás bemutatja, hol találja a Security szekcióban az SSH Access menüpontot, hogyan generálhat vagy importálhat SSH-kulcsot, és miként engedélyezheti a publikus kulcsot. A cikk kitér a kulcsok letöltésére, kezelésére és törlésére is, valamint arra, hogy a privát kulcsot biztonságosan kell megőrizni. Végül lépésről lépésre megmutatja a PuTTY beállítását Windows alatt, hogy a letöltött PPK kulccsal biztonságosan csatlakozhasson a szerverhez.
A cPanel a tárhelyhez különböző biztonsági megoldásokat és beállítási lehetőségeket biztosít, amit a cPanelre belépve a Security (biztonság) szekción belül tesz elérhetővé.
SSH-t a nagyobb, professzionális felhasználásra szánt tárhely csomagokhoz kínálunk. Ha az Ön előfizetésében elérhető az SSH hozzáférés, akkor a cPanelben így tudja beálítani.
SSH hozzáférés beállításának bemutatása videóval
SSH hozzáférés beállítása lépésről-lépésre
Belépés a cPanel fiókjába
A belépés egyik módja, hogy előbb a vCRM rendszerünkbe lép be, majd onnan lép át a cPanel fiókjába.
A leíráshoz kattintson ide.
Nyissa ki a nyitólapon a Security (biztonság) szekciót
A cPanel felületére történő belépés után maradjon a nyitólapon és keresse meg a Security (biztonság) szekciót, aminek két állapota lehet. Ha zárva van nyissa ki a jobb oldali lefelé mutató nyíl segítségével:

Kattintson az SSH Access menüpontra
Miután kinyitotta vagy megtalálta a nyitott Security szekciót, azon belül kattintson az SSH Access, azaz SSH hozzáférés menüpontra.

Az SSH biztonságos fájlátvitelt és távoli bejelentkezést tesz lehetővé az interneten keresztül. Az Ön SSH-csatlakozása titkosított, így a csatlakozás biztonságos. Ebben a részben kezelheti az SSH használatával történő bejelentkezés automatizálását lehetővé tevő SSH-kulcsokat. A jelszavas hitelesítés helyettesíthető a nyilvános kulccsal történő hitelesítés használatával. A hitelesítéshez rendelkezni kell a titkos kulccsal, ezért a védelmet puszta próbálkozással szinte lehetetlen kijátszani. Önnek lehetősége van a meglévő kulcsok importálására, új kulcsok generálására, valamint a kulcsok kezelésére/törlésére.
SSH-kulcsok kezelése
A nyilvános és a titkos kulcs egy kirakós játékhoz hasonlít. Együtt készülnek, a bejelentkezési/hitelesítési folyamatban való felhasználáshoz. Ez a nyilvános kulcs a kiszolgálón (a távoli helyen) található. A titkos kulcs helyben, az Ön számítógépén/kiszolgálóján van. Ha Ön megpróbál bejelentkezni egy kiszolgálóra, a rendszer összehasonlítja a nyilvános és a titkos kulcsot. Ha „megegyeznek”, akkor Ön bejelentkezhet a kiszolgáló helyére.
Kezdéshez kattintson a Manage SSH Keys (SSH-kulcsok kezelése) feliratú gombra.

Új SSH kulcsok generálása
Két lehetősége van SSH kulcsok beállítására. Az egyik, hogy generál egy új kulcsot, a másik, hogy a már meglévőt importálja.

A szakértőknek nem kell bemutatni ezt a folyamatot, valószínűleg rendelkeznek is saját SSH kulccsal. Kedvcsinálónak azért végig megyünk egy példán, ahol új kulcsot generálunk.
Kulcsgeneráló űrlap magyarázata
Kattintson az Generate a New Key (Új kulcs generálása) feliratú gombra, és töltse ki az űrlapot:

Key Name (This value defaults to „id_rsa”.): – ide írja be a használni kívánt nevet. Lehet cégnév, projektnév, a weboldal neve, vagy a webfejlesztő neve. Ne használjon ékezetet, se szóközöket. Javasolt, hogy a cpanel fiókjának a nevét állítsa be.
Key Password (Kulcs jelszó): – az SSH kulcsot is jelszó védi, így meg kell adni egymás után kétszer is a jelszót, de használhatja a jelszógenerátort is.
A Key Type (kulcs típusánál) hagyja az RSA-n, a Key Size (kulcs mérete) pedig elegendő a 2048-as is, de használhatja az erősebb 4096-os kulcsméretet is.
Kattintson a lenti Generate Key (Kulcs generálása) feliratú gombra. És a kulcs generálása el is készült. Itt visszaigazoló szövegek jelennek meg, ami alatt megjelent egy Go Back (Visszalépés) szövegű link. Kattintson rá.
Elkészült publikus kulcs engedélyezése
A listában most már megjelent az előbb létrehozott kulcs, melynél a Authorization Status (felhatalmazás állapotánál) a „not authorized” szöveg látható. Ez azt jelenti, hogy a kulcs már kész, de nem használható a fiókhoz. Ez azt a célt szolgálja, hogy a hozzáférést ki/be lehet kapcsolni, nem kell mindig újat generálni vagy importálni.

A Public Keys (Publikus kulcsok) című táblázatban a sor végén látható Manage (Kezelés) opcióra kattintva lehet aktiválni. Betöltődik egy új oldal, ahol egy kis kísérő szöveg alatt megjelenik egy Authorize feliratú gomb.

Klikk rá, és kész is vagyunk. A kulcs engedélyezve lett.
Elkészült kulcsok letöltése
A Public Keys (Publikus kulcsok) és a Private Keys (Privát kulcsok) című táblázatokban is látható 1-1 műveleti link, a View/Download (Megtekintés/Letöltés) felirattal.
Kattintson előbb a Public Keys táblázatban látható linkre. Ekkor szöveges formátumban megjelenik a kulcs. Ki tudja magának másolni egy szöveges (TXT) fájlba, van a Download Key (Kulcs letöltése) gombra kattintva lementheti pub formátumban, ami gyakorlatilag szintén csak egy egyszerű szöveges fájl.

Később ezt fogjuk használni a GIT-hez és ezt tudja kiadni partnereknek is.
A Private Keys táblázatában ha ugyan erre a műveleti linkre kattint tudja letölteni a titkos, azaz private key-t, ugyan úgy, mint az előbb, de PPK formátumra konvertálva is letöltheti, a kulcs generálásánál megadott jelszó használatával. Töltsön le mindent a saját gépére.

Ez azért titkos, mert nem adja ki később se senkinek!
Ezzel el is készült. Most már van a cPanel tárhelyéhez aktív SSH kulcs és a gépére le is töltötte a titkos kulcsokat is minden formában. Készen áll a munkára!
SSH kulcsok törlése
Ha már nincs szüksége az SSL kulcsokra, akkor egyszerűen törölheti azokat a táblázatban a Delete (törlés) feliratú gombokkal. Természetesen meg kell erősíteni a törlési szándékokat.

SSH hozzáférés beállítása Putty-ban
Vagy bármilyen SSH ügyfélprogram. Windows alá ez célszerű. A Putty ssh kliens program innen tölthető le. – A programban rögtön az első ablakban töltse ki az alábbi mezőket:
Host Name (or IP address): – ide írja be a használt cPanel szerver IP címét, egyedi IP cím esetén a sajátját. Port számnak pedig azt, amit kapott az ügyfélszolgálattól.
A Saved Session mezőbe írjon valamint, amivel azonosítani tudja a szervert. IP-cím, weboldal, stb, ami alapján majd tudja, hogy ez hova fog csatlakozni.
A bal oldali Category oszlopban navigáljon ide: Connection / SSH / Auth. Itt a Private key file for authentication mezőben tallózza ki a letöltött titkos PPK fájlt.

Menjen vissza a Category oszlopban a Session részre, és kattintson a „SAVE” gombra. Ezzel elmentette a kapcsolódást a szerverhez. Elég ezeket a paramétereket megadni neki. Többet nem kell állítgatni, legközelebb, a Putty indításával csak kiválasztja a mentett Session-t, és már csatlakozhat is a szerverre.
Az „OPEN” gombra kattintva nyitja meg az SSH kapcsolatot a szerverrel. Felugrik egy fekete ablak, ahol első esetben egy „Igen” gomb megnyomásával el kell fogadnia annak tartalmát.
Ekkor a Putty-ba betöltött PPK kulcshoz kérni fogja a jelszót, amit legelőször, a kulcs generálásakor megadtunk neki. Írja be, vagy Shift+Insert-tel be is illesztheti, a CTRL-V itt nem működik. Enter.

És már bent is van a szerveren Shell (SSH) jogosultsággal!
Gyakran Ismételt Kérdések
-
Hogyan tudok PuTTY-val csatlakozni SSH-n keresztül?
-
Hogyan tudok SSH kulcsot létrehozni a cPanelben?
-
Hol találom az SSH hozzáférés beállítását a cPanelben?
-
Mit kell tennem, hogy az új SSH kulcs használható legyen?